14:22 UTC — Ombrelle edge nodes began cycling websocket sessions every ~40s. Investigation showed the reconnect handler in the Skerryline client reused a stale auth nonce after the load balancer rotated certificates, so the broker correctly rejected each handshake and the client retried in a tight loop. No session data crossed tenant boundaries; rejections were pre-auth. The fix regenerates the nonce on every connect attempt. For audit purposes, the exact build under investigation is identified by the trace token recorded below.

build token for kajog-baguf: htk14_e43bf70f92bbf6

Runbook note for records: The old Severin bracket clock is heading out to Quill & Tamber Repairs again — same crate, same padding, nothing fancy. Log it under outbound valuables and snap a photo of the seals before it leaves. The courier's confidential hand-over instruction sits right below this entry.

drop instructions, hahip-badug: the quenox ralath courier leaves the kaseth fraiel rusiel tameth belys istdor ralion giliel ledger at gate 7830 under passcode 165413

All screenshots uploaded through the HelpDeskly portal pass through our EXIF scrubber, which strips location and device metadata before storage. Support agents running the scrubber locally for troubleshooting need the scrub service credential configured. In your local .env file, add the line below:

sealed setting: LEDGER_TOKEN20=6148d35bbb480b0ab79e

**Step 4: Migrate cron jobs to Flowmere**

Move each entry from the legacy crontab on the scheduler host into a Flowmere workflow definition under `workflows/nightly/`. Keep schedules identical for the first week so the Parrow team can compare run logs. Once all jobs are registered, disable the crontab entirely rather than commenting lines out, since partial crontabs caused double-runs last quarter. Before starting the Flowmere agent, populate its env file; the agent's API credential goes on the following line.

secret setting of hahig-fawig: COURIER_KEY3=c95